When it comes to achieving healthy, glowing skin, what you put on your plate can be just as important as what you put on your face. Foods with a high water content help support hydration from the inside out, which can contribute to skin that looks plumper, smoother, and more radiant. Staying well-hydrated also helps your body function at its best, supporting everything from circulation to nutrient delivery—both of which play a role in maintaining a healthy complexion.
Summer is the perfect time to load up on fresh, water-rich foods that can help keep you hydrated during hot, sunny days. Many of these foods are also packed with skin-friendly nutrients like vitamin C, antioxidants, and electrolytes that support a bright, youthful-looking appearance. If you’re looking for a simple and delicious way to boost your hydration this season, consider adding these eight super-hydrating foods to your daily diet.

1. Tomatoes
Tomatoes are packed with water, making them a great choice for staying hydrated during the warmer months. They're also rich in lycopene, a powerful antioxidant that helps protect the skin from environmental stressors that can contribute to premature aging. Adding tomatoes to salads, sandwiches, and summer dishes can help support a healthy, radiant complexion.

2. Watermelon
With a water content of more than 90 percent, watermelon is one of the most hydrating foods you can eat. It's also loaded with vitamins A and C, which play important roles in supporting healthy skin. This refreshing summer fruit can help you stay hydrated while providing antioxidants that contribute to a brighter, more refreshed appearance.

3. Cucumber
Cucumbers are famous for their high water content and cooling properties, making them a summertime skincare superstar. In addition to helping support hydration, they contain antioxidants and small amounts of skin-friendly nutrients that may help promote a healthy-looking complexion. Their crisp texture also makes them an easy addition to salads, wraps, and infused water.

4. Strawberries
Strawberries are not only juicy and delicious, but they're also an excellent source of vitamin C. This nutrient plays a key role in collagen production, which helps keep skin looking firm and smooth. Combined with their high water content and antioxidant properties, strawberries can be a sweet way to support glowing skin from the inside out.

5. Oranges
Oranges provide both hydration and a generous dose of vitamin C, making them a smart choice for skin health. Vitamin C helps support collagen production and protects against oxidative stress that can contribute to visible signs of aging. Enjoying oranges as a snack or adding them to salads can help support a healthy, luminous complexion.

6. Avocados
While avocados aren't as water-rich as some other foods on this list, they're loaded with healthy fats that help support the skin's moisture barrier. These nourishing fats can help skin look softer, smoother, and more supple. Avocados also contain antioxidants and vitamins that contribute to overall skin health and a naturally healthy glow.

7. Coconut Water
Coconut water is a hydrating beverage that contains electrolytes such as potassium, which help support the body's fluid balance. Staying properly hydrated can help skin look fresher and more vibrant, especially during hot summer weather. Unsweetened coconut water can be a refreshing alternative to sugary drinks when you're looking to boost hydration.

8. Leafy Greens
Leafy greens such as spinach, romaine lettuce, and kale contain a surprising amount of water along with an impressive array of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. These nutrients help support overall skin health while contributing to hydration. Adding more greens to salads, smoothies, and sandwiches is an easy way to nourish your skin and your body at the same time.
